feat: Add audio/local to device capabilities

Spotify Connect does not allow you to move playback of a local file to
the librespot device as it says that it "can't play this track". Note
that this is slightly inconsistent as Spotify allows you to switch to
a local file if librespot is already playing a non-local file, which
currently fails with an error.

However, it is possible for the desktop and iOS client to accept
playback of local files. In looking at the PUT request sent to
`connect-state/v1/devices/<id>` from the iOS client, it can be seen that
it includes `audio/local` as an entry in the `supported_types`
capability field.

This commit introduces this field to the capabilities that librespot
sends. For now, it is a complete lie as we do not support local file
playback, but it will make the ongoing development of this feature
easier, as we will not have to queue up a non-local track and attempt
to switch to a local one.

Testing shows that with this flag the "can't play this track" message
disappears and allows librespot to (attempt) to play a local file
before erroring out.
